Why shouldn't you get tear trough fillers?
There are several reasons for this. To start, the result of fillers is not permanent. The effect is visible for about 12-18 months. Therefore, maintenance treatments are necessary to sustain the effect. It is thus worth considering looking for a treatment with a lasting result. Additionally, you might be prone to fluid retention. In this case, it is advised not to undergo a filler treatment. In that situation, it is essential to find an alternative.
The Plexr treatment
The first alternative to tear trough filler treatment is a Plexr treatment. This treatment is a non-surgical technique. Plexr uses plasma energy to tighten the skin, reduce wrinkles, and rejuvenate the skin. The plasma stream is comparable to light electrical shocks that create small burns on the uppermost layer of the skin. The skin tightens, making Plexr ideal for treating under-eye bags and skin laxity. Due to its strong and promising results, non-surgical eyelid lifts are now even performed with Plexr.
Lower Eyelid Correction
Another effective alternative to tear trough filler is lower eyelid correction. Unlike Plexr, this treatment is surgical. A small incision is made under the eye, after which excess tissue is removed. Lower eyelid correction subtly restores one's natural freshness. Because it is not a drastic change, natural beauty is preserved, just without the signs of fatigue.
